用户问:限流了,重新输账号密码验证码换个新令牌行不行。

不行,而且是最糟的一种试法。`garth.login()` 和 `refresh_oauth2()` 打的是
同一个 SSO 端点,流程还更重;限流按**账号**计(不是按 IP、按 UA),换设备
换网络都绕不开;而窗口内每次尝试都会把窗口往后推。

而这正是被卡住时第一个会去试的操作,代码里却只有 `_connect` 的刷新有闸门,
重新绑定那条路照发不误。

- start_login 在 sso 冷却窗口内直接拒绝,不建会话行、不碰网络
- 错误信息说清三件事:为什么现在不试、什么时候恢复、换设备没用
- 路由返 429(请求本身没毛病,是该晚点再来)并带 retryAfterSeconds
- 数据端点的 429 不参与拦截,force 可以推翻

前端补上 UI:报错文案早先承诺了「同步页选择强制重试」,但那个按钮不存在。
现在只在被冷却拒绝之后才出现,样式刻意做得不像第二个「开始同步」——它是给
估算失准时的出口,不是随手可点的第二选择。

顺带修一个正要被我引入的 bug:`onClick={syncHistory}` 会把 MouseEvent 当成
force 传进去,等于每次点开始同步都跳过冷却。

"""
Interactive Garmin login with two-factor auth, driven from the web UI.
The problem this solves: garth asks for the MFA code through a *blocking*
callback in the middle of `sso.login`. There is no "start login, return a
handle, resume later" API in garth 0.4.46, so the login has to stay alive
while the code is fetched.
Shape of the solution:
* the login runs in a background thread and parks inside `prompt_mfa`
* the browser posts the code in a separate request
* the two meet through a row in `garmin_mfa_sessions`, not process memory,
because gunicorn runs several workers and the code request will not
reliably land on the worker holding the parked login
The Garmin password never leaves the waiting thread — it is not stored.
Statuses:
starting - thread launched, login not yet at the MFA step
awaiting_code - parked in prompt_mfa, waiting for the browser
finishing - code received, completing the login
done - tokens saved
failed - see `error`
"""

class LoginRateLimited(Exception):
"""Refused before contacting Garmin, because a login 429 is still active."""
def retry_after_seconds(user_id):
"""Seconds until the login cooldown lapses, or None."""
blocked = garmin_svc.sso_cooldown(user_id)
if not blocked:
return None
return max(0, int((blocked - datetime.datetime.utcnow()).total_seconds()))
def start_login(user_id, garmin_email, password, import_garmin=None,
is_cn=None, force=False):
"""Kick off a login in the background. Returns the session id.
Refuses while a login 429 is still in its window. Re-binding is the
obvious thing to try when syncing is blocked — "just get a fresh token"
but it goes through `garth.login()`, which is the *same* SSO endpoint that
is doing the blocking, by a heavier path than the token refresh. The limit
is keyed to the account, so a new password entry, a new device or a new
network reaches the same wall, and each attempt pushes the window out.
`force` overrules the recorded deadline, which is this app's own 24h guess
rather than anything Garmin stated.
"""
if force:
garmin_svc.clear_rate_limit(user_id)
else:
blocked = garmin_svc.sso_cooldown(user_id)
if blocked:
minutes = int(
(blocked - datetime.datetime.utcnow()).total_seconds() // 60
)
raise LoginRateLimited(
"Garmin 正在限制该账号的登录请求。重新绑定走的是同一个登录接口,"
f"现在重试只会延长封锁。预计 {blocked.isoformat(timespec='minutes')} "
f"UTC 之后恢复(约 {minutes} 分钟)。"
"限流按账号计算,换设备或换网络都绕不开。"
)
